Burger King, in an innovative step towards customer experience management, has chosen Merkle, a leading CXM company, to enhance its brand growth in the United Kingdom. Merkle's prowess will aid Burger King in optimizing strategies, digital activities, and creative executions.
Burger King awarded the contract to Merkle as it has been providing excellent service in its field of specialty. It will manage the restaurant’s UK strategy, delivery across strategy, digital activity, emails, and creatives to support and boost the brand’s growth in the United Kingdom.
Moreover, the Columbia, Maryland-headquartered firm will help Burger King to make use of its existing data and technology assets to allow it to optimize all of its activities. This will also enable the burger joint to meet customer expectations and rise above the competition through creative thinking and execution.
“Burger King is a fantastic brand that stands out from the competition with its bold and edgy personality,” Campaign Live quoted Merkle UK’s chief executive officer, Anne Stagg, as saying in a statement. “We are delighted to be partnering with them to provide strategic CRM consultancy, creative and execution to deliver increased customer engagement and ultimately grow revenue, further strengthening what we deliver with our dentsu family for Burger King.”
Burger King’s director of digital, Timothy Love, further commented, “We are extremely excited to have Merkle join our great roster of agencies. Their industry knowledge and passion for the brand proved they were the perfect partner. We can’t wait to collaborate and deliver industry-leading campaigns in the coming years.”
Meanwhile, Burger King has also renewed its partnership with Giants Gaming, a Spanish esports organization. Esports Insider reported that the first cooperation was signed in 2022, and at that time, the Whopper maker worked with the company for exclusive content, events, and jersey.
The renewal of the sponsorship contract also includes having a special stand at the upcoming renowned computer festival and trade show, DreamHack Valencia 2023. At this event, Giants Gaming and Burger King will jointly open an exclusive space for gamers around the world.
